国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> Python > 正文

Python實(shí)現(xiàn)獲取某天是某個月中的第幾周

2020-02-23 06:24:24
字體:
供稿:網(wǎng)友

找了半天竟然沒找到,如何在Python的datetime處理上,獲取某年某月某日,是屬于這個月的第幾周。

無奈之下求助同學(xué),同學(xué)給寫了一個模塊。【如果你知道Python有這個原生的庫,請不吝賜教】

我稍作整理記錄在下。

代碼如下:
#!/usr/bin/env python
# -*- coding: utf-8 -*-
__author__ = '####'
 
import datetime
 
 
def get_week_of_month(year, month, day):
    """
    獲取指定的某天是某個月中的第幾周
    周一作為一周的開始
    """
    end = int(datetime.datetime(year, month, day).strftime("%W"))
    begin = int(datetime.datetime(year, month, 1).strftime("%W"))
    return end - begin + 1
 
if __name__ == '__main__':
    print get_week_of_month(2015, 1, 4)
    print get_week_of_month(2015, 1, 5)
    print get_week_of_month(2015, 1, 15)
    print get_week_of_month(2015, 1, 18)

發(fā)表評論 共有條評論
用戶名: 密碼:
驗(yàn)證碼: 匿名發(fā)表
主站蜘蛛池模板: 从化市| 巢湖市| 华亭县| 太谷县| 庆云县| 瑞昌市| 柳河县| 合阳县| 常宁市| 庐江县| 莱阳市| 秦安县| 靖边县| 固镇县| 济阳县| 松溪县| 吕梁市| 雷山县| 深泽县| 徐闻县| 涡阳县| 万宁市| 外汇| 上高县| 楚雄市| 革吉县| 延吉市| 兴义市| 华阴市| 昌宁县| 平昌县| 元谋县| 东明县| 汕尾市| 舒兰市| 河曲县| 当阳市| 潮安县| 介休市| 尚义县| 建平县|